Understanding AI Security in a Rapidly Evolving Landscape
In an era where artificial intelligence (AI) continues to advance at breakneck speed, the need for robust security measures is more pressing than ever. As organizations increasingly integrate AI applications into their business processes, vulnerabilities such as prompt injections and jailbreaking threaten operational integrity. Addressing these risks has led to innovative solutions, prominently featuring Google Cloud's Model Armor.
What is Model Armor and Why Should You Care?
Model Armor is a comprehensive AI security solution designed to protect generative AI applications from potential threats. This model-agnostic tool efficiently screens user prompts and model outputs to inhibit malicious activity. Such threats include prompt injections that attempt to manipulate AI responses and expose sensitive data or harmful content, which could significantly impact organizational trust and safety.
The Five Key Functions of Model Armor
Model Armor presents a suite of features aimed at fortifying your AI applications, thereby enhancing business security:
- Prompt Injection and Jailbreak Detection: This function identifies attempts to exceed or manipulate pre-set instructions, blocking unauthorized actions effectively.
- Sensitive Data Protection: It monitors inputs and outputs to prevent the leakage of personally identifiable information (PII) or confidential data.
- Malicious URL Detection: Scanning both user prompts and model outputs for harmful links helps prevent phishing attacks.
- Harmful Content Filtering: Built-in filters detect potentially damaging content like harassment or explicit language, aligning AI outputs with responsible usage standards.
- Document Screening: Model Armor can also evaluate documents for threats, ensuring comprehensive protection across various formats.
Integrating Model Armor with Apigee
For many organizations utilizing APIs, integrating Model Armor with Apigee—Google's API management platform—creates a formidable defense against security threats. By leveraging Apigee’s capabilities such as traffic management with Spike Arrest and OAuth 2.0, Model Armor can significantly enhance the security layer of AI interactions. The collaboration enables real-time screening of prompts and responses, ensuring AI applications remain compliant and operate within established guardrails.
Getting Started: A Step-by-Step Guide
To harness the capabilities of Model Armor, organizations can follow a straightforward setup process:
- Enable the Model Armor API in the Google Cloud console and create a template to customize your filtering needs.
- Integrate Model Armor with Apigee by establishing a new proxy, applying relevant sanitation policies to both user prompts and model responses.
- Deploy the proxy using a configured service account to initiate the security layer that Model Armor provides.
- Monitor and analyze the performance through the AI Protection dashboard for actionable insights on threats encountered.
Embracing Responsible AI Practices
With the sophistication of AI technology evolving, the importance of addressing its ethical use cannot be overstated. By protecting AI applications through services like Model Armor, organizations not only fend off immediate threats but also champion responsible and ethical AI practices in their operations.
Take Action to Fortify Your AI Infrastructure
The adoption of Model Armor showcases a proactive approach to AI security. Businesses looking to safeguard their AI applications should consider integrating Model Armor into their processes, ensuring ongoing protection against evolving threats while maintaining user trust.
Add Row
Add
Write A Comment